Bacon Double Cheeseburger Soup

Ingredients

  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 8 slices smoked bacon, cut into one inch pieces
  • 1 cup onion, diced
  • 1/2 cup carrot, diced
  • 1/2 cup celery, diced
  • 1 jalapeno, seeded and finely diced
  • 2 cloves garlic, chopped
  • 1/4 cup flour
  • 2 cups beef broth
  • 1 cup beer
  • 1 large yukon gold or other boiling potato, peeled and cut into bite sized pieces
  • 2 tablespoons ketchup
  • 1 teaspoon mustard
  • 1 tablespoon worcestershire sauce
  • 1 (14.5 ounce) can diced tomatoes
  • 2 cups lettuce, shredded
  • 1 cup milk
  • 1 cup cheddar, shredded
  • 1 cup mozzarella, shredded
  • cayenne to taste
  • salt and pepper to taste
  • 1 tablespoon bacon grease oil
  • 2 hamburger buns, cut into 1 inch cubes

Preparation

Step 1

Directions

Cook the ground beef in a large sauce an over medium heat, about 8-10 minutes, and set aside.

Add the onions, carrots, celery and jalapeno and cook until tender, about 5-7 minutes.

Add the garlic and cook until fragrant, about a minute

Mix in the flour and cook for a few minutes.

Add the broth, beer, bacon, beef, potato, ketchup, mustard, worcestershire sauce and tomatoes, bring to a boil, reduce the heat and simmer until the potatoes are tender, about 10 minutes.

Add the lettuce, milk and cheese and cook until the cheese has melted without bringing it back to a boil.

While the soup is cooking, toss the buns in the bacon grease and bake in a preheated 400F oven until lightly golden brown, about 10 minutes, turning half way through.
